AWS CodeStar vs Hasura: What are the differences?

Developers describe AWS CodeStar as "Quickly Develop, Build, and Deploy Applications on AWS". Start new software projects on AWS in minutes using templates for web applications, web services and more. On the other hand, Hasura is detailed as "An open source GraphQL engine that deploys instant, realtime GraphQL APIs on any Postgres database". An open source GraphQL engine that deploys instant, realtime GraphQL APIs on any Postgres database.

AWS CodeStar and Hasura can be primarily classified as "Platform as a Service" tools.

Some of the features offered by AWS CodeStar are:

  • Start developing on AWS in minutes
  • Manage software delivery in one place
  • Work across your team securely

On the other hand, Hasura provides the following key features:

  • Stack-agnostic
  • Cloud-agnostic
  • Git push to deploy

We wanted to save as much time as possible when writing our back-end, therefore Apollo was out of the question, we went for an auto-generated API instead. Hasura looked good in the beginning, but we wanted to retain the ability to add a few manual resolvers and modifications to auto-generated ones, which ruled out Hasura. Postgraphile with its Plug-In architecture was the right choice for us, we never regretted it!

Hey Brian, it's hard to pick a best tool for any situation, however, there are tools that offer advantages dependent on use case.

Server Side

If you're looking to quickly generate a GraphQL API, you can use a Graphql As A Service like FaunaDB, Slash Graphql, or 8base.

If you want something more advanced on the server side: Prisma with Postgres, Nexus, & Apollo Server (js) is a great stack to try out. Examples here

Check out TypeORM and TypeGraphQL too

If you're have some existing data on Postgres, PostGraphile or Hasura are your best bet!

If you are using a lot of AWS services, check out Amplify and AppSync. Tutorial here

On the client side:

Check out Gatsby! Graphql is already configured and used to query static or remote information at build time. It's a great way to get your feet wet!

Apollo Client is often the choice for more advanced use cases. But URLQL and gqless are some pretty good alternatives too!
